What Are Six Senses Hotels & Resorts?

Six Senses Hotels & Resorts represents luxury hospitality reimagined through the lens of wellness, sustainability, and authentic connection to place. Founded in 1995 by Sonu Shivdasani (who also founded the ultra-luxury Soneva brand), Six Senses has established itself as the world’s leading wellness-focused luxury hotel group, with properties in extraordinary natural settings ranging from remote tropical islands to historic wine regions.

Acquired by IHG Hotels & Resorts in 2019, Six Senses operates as IHG’s most prestigious brand, positioned above even InterContinental and Regent.

List of all Six Senses Properties Worldwide

The brand is characterized by:

Wellness Integration: Six Senses pioneered the integration of comprehensive wellness programming into luxury hospitality. Every property features an extensive spa with signature treatments, wellness programming, and holistic health services.

Sustainability Leadership: Six Senses leads the industry in environmental sustainability, with zero-plastic policies, extensive organic gardens, on-site water bottling, renewable energy initiatives, and comprehensive waste reduction programs at every property.

Extraordinary Locations: From over-water villas in the Maldives to mountain lodges in Bhutan, from Portuguese wine country to Thai islands, Six Senses properties occupy settings of exceptional natural beauty or cultural significance.

Six Senses and IHG One Rewards

As part of IHG Hotels & Resorts since 2019, Six Senses properties participate in IHG One Rewards, IHG’s loyalty program. However, the integration has important nuances:

IHG One Rewards Participation:

  • Most Six Senses properties participate in IHG One Rewards, allowing you to earn and redeem points
  • You earn 10 points per dollar spent (same as other IHG properties)
  • Award nights are available at participating properties, though redemption rates are significantly higher than other IHG brands

Elite Recognition Limitations:

  • Standard IHG elite benefits (Platinum, Diamond) are largely excluded at Six Senses properties
  • Diamond members do not receive complimentary breakfast at Six Senses (unlike at InterContinental)
  • Milestone Rewards confirmed suite upgrades cannot be used at Six Senses
  • Elite recognition is minimal compared to other IHG brands

InterContinental Ambassador Benefits: However, InterContinental Ambassador ($200/year) and Royal Ambassador members receive substantial benefits at Six Senses:

  • Complimentary breakfast for two in the main restaurant daily
  • Complimentary 50-minute Six Senses Spa massage for two OR local experience (once per stay)
  • Complimentary one-category room upgrade (subject to availability)
  • 4:00 PM late check-out (guaranteed for Royal Ambassador)
  • 10:00 AM early check-in (guaranteed for Royal Ambassador)

Key Insight: For travelers planning Six Senses stays, the $200 InterContinental Ambassador membership provides exceptional value, as the breakfast and spa benefits alone often exceed the membership cost on a single stay.

IHG Destined vs. Ambassador: IHG Destined travel advisor bookings provide benefits similar to Ambassador, but without requiring the $200 membership. Additionally, advisor bookings may include resort credits not available through Ambassador.

You can combine IHG Destined benefits with IHG One Rewards points earning and any applicable elite benefits, maximizing value across programs.

Minimum Stay Requirements

Most Six Senses properties have no minimum stay requirement when booking through IHG Destined travel advisors under normal circumstances. Benefits apply even for one-night stays at most properties.

However, some Six Senses properties have specific policies:

  • Island resorts like Six Senses Laamu often have 4-night minimum stays during peak seasons
  • Six Senses Bhutan typically requires 3-5 night minimums depending on how many lodges you visit
  • Holiday periods (Christmas, New Year’s, major local holidays) may have extended minimum stays
  • Some properties offer enhanced packages (like “Stay 3, Pay 2” or “Stay 4, Pay 3”) with specific requirements
